- The distance between Ajiro, Japan and Kokpekty, Kazakhstan is approximately 4,814 km or 2,991 mi.
- To reach Ajiro in this distance one would set out from Kokpekty bearing 86.6° or E and follow the great circles arc to approach Ajiro bearing 126.5° or SE .
- Ajiro has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Kokpekty has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Ajiro is in or near the warm temperate wet forest biome whereas Kokpekty is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The average annual temperature is 15.7 °C (28.2°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 20 °C (36°F) less in Ajiro. The continentality subtype is semicontinental as opposed to truly continental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1556.5 mm (61.3 in) more which is equivalent to 1556.5 l/m² (38.2 US gal/ft²) or 15,565,000 l/ha (1,664,002 US gal/ac) more. About 6 2/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 13.6° higher in Ajiro than in Kokpekty.
- Relative humidity levels are 18.1% higher.
- The mean dew point temperature is 19.2°C (34.6°F) higher.
